Output 34d1ea6963f48f676f0b88befbcd7425889f90fe4fb145e1adb2371423110cdf:0

value
3888671
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 509ca35dcd026d5bd36af7f31805d6a22ed75ef5 OP_EQUALVERIFY OP_CHECKSIG
address
18MEhkqqbj9aXLUacNzDV7BLEF9zP2D3nT
transaction
34d1ea6963f48f676f0b88befbcd7425889f90fe4fb145e1adb2371423110cdf
spent
true